Adjective
  1. 1
    Of small or restricted size. attributive, not-comparable

    "Throughout the land there is a great variation in the shape and size of village greens, from the many of pocket-handkerchief size to a roadside common of 20 acres or more - as at Lindfield in West Sussex."
